Abstract

This study investigates the factors affecting school co-operatives performance. The factors that have been identified are ; member share financial support, quality of management, teacher commitment and diversification of activities. The population of the study are school co-operatives in Malaysia. A convenience sampling consisting of 130 secondary school co-operatives in the state of Johore was used. Its was found that members financial support in share capital and the quality of manager(teacher) have positive correlation with co-operatives' performance.
